How to write a bonus request letter Draft the structure of your letter. State why you're requesting the bonus. Provide evidence for why you're requesting the bonus. Invite the supervisor to discuss the bonus with you further. Proofread your letter before you deliver it.

Details to Include: Performance Criteria: Clearly outline the specific performance metrics or goals that the employee met or exceeded. Bonus Amount: State the exact amount of the bonus being awarded. Rationale for Award: Provide a brief explanation of why the bonus is being awarded.

Bonus letters are double consonants found at the end of the word. There are only four consonants that are consistently doubled: f, l, s, and z. These letters are doubled when they directly follow a vowel in a closed syllable. In other words, these letters are 'stuck' to the short vowel.
